The so-called “Sesame Street for the digital generation” has arrived. Andrew W.K. is the host of Meet Me At The Reck, a new children’s series produced by Maker Studios and packed full of guest stars.
Meet Me At The Reck stars Andrew W.K., the self-proclaimed “king of partying” known for his high-intensity live show. This time, he has toned down his act to suit a family-friendly show set at a local rec center. In the first episode, he searches for a killer prop to use in his next live show. When special guest Jack Black proves unable to help him, he turns to the world of Minecraft, where Mr. Stampy Cat helps him construct a blocky ice throne.
The six episodes of Meet Me At The Reck are available on Maker’s proprietary Maker.TV platform as well as its family-oriented channel, Cartoonium. Other guests include Zach Woods and Mary Doodles, so poke around the released episodes to see what sort of familiar faces show up (and become a certified “recker” along the way).
